I think we’ve simplified our game a little bit and are more direct now. We’ve got a huge pack and we’re using it very well by getting them to run onto the ball and then pick and go at real pace if an opportunity opens up. Our support play is good as well in terms of flooding the channel and being there for the offload when someone does break through. Okay we got turned over a few times when we lost support but by and large it’s working well.

When you can do that and have two brilliant halfbacks who are feeling confident then the game really looks very simple when they play off that platform.

I think up until the last month or so I was saying at HT in every game that we needed to attack both sides of the ruck and pick and go more, I haven’t had to say it recently and our performances are all the better for it IMO.

Oldschool wrote: March 13th, 2021, 12:38 pm Jackman played for both Leinster and Connacht IIRC.
Did the two lads ever play together for Ireland and/or Leinster.
For Ireland they had a total of 12 minutes together - both went on the summer tour to Japan in June 2005 and both were on the bench for the 12 June and 19 June games. They both got 9 minutes on 12/06 and on 19/06 Reggie got 15 minutes and Berch got 3

They played together for Leinster in 05/06 and 06/07. In 05/06 they had 8 starts together and a further 3 games where Reggie started and Berch was on the bench. In 06/07 they started 2 games together and had an additional 13 games where one, other or both were on the bench (6 Berch starts with Reggie on bench, 3 Reggie starts with Berch on bench and 4 with both on bench)
